Role, Key Responsibilities, and Day-to-Day Tasks
Within the advisory team, the responsibilities of the Analyst will include the following:
Assistance with the preparation of engagement proposals;
Record-keeping of the documents received, and tracking of information requests;
Perform qualitative and quantitative analysis on the information reviewed;
Perform financial analysis and buildout of models, including detailed analysis of historical and
projected financial results, cash flow forecasts and budgets;
Conduct market research, including but not limited to industry-specific information,
macroeconomic data, precedent transactions and public company valuation multiples;
Assistance in the preparation of reports for various mandates, including business valuation,
quantification of economic damages, and various strategic and financial analysis mandates;
Assist with the preparation of quality pitches, marketing materials, management presentations and
client presentations;
Assist with the daily activities of an acquisition, divestiture, merger or financing assignment (i.e.,
the due diligence process for buy and sell side engagements);
Assist with supporting clients with accounting services including preparation the year end records
and internal financial reporting (e.g., budgets and forecasts);
Regular communication with the team on the engagement status, and the progression of the
deliverables, and attendance and participation in client meetings; and,
Preparation of completion documents to “close-out” files in an efficient manner.
